To comfortably buy a median-priced home in ZIP 47125 in Hardinsburg town, IN, a household would need roughly $41,000 in annual income under a 20% down, 30-year loan at 6.8% (illustrative), keeping housing costs near 28% of income. Estimated monthly PITI is about $956. That sits below the local median household income ($60,977), suggesting the typical household income is closer to a workable buy-in level under these assumptions. Rates, taxes, insurance, and HOA fees vary — treat this as a planning estimate, not a lender quote.
